Note: Switching weapons, changing the equipped sniper rifle to a different model, or modifying any upgrades currently installed on the rifle, will immediately cancel Assassination if it was active but not yet fired. Once you see the red beam, either get behind cover, put up a Barrier, activate Immunity, use Shield Boost, or take down the attacker before they have time to fire. On higher difficulty settings, or if your shields are already damaged, one shot can kill you instantly. This is characterised by a distinct red beam just before they fire. Some enemies, such as mercenaries, Geth Hoppers or Geth Snipers, also use Assassination. While lining it up, direct your squad members to give you cover, or use Lift to bring enemies out for a clear shot. Though slow, this attack is deadly when combined with the right ammunition. While this skill is active your sniper rifle scope will have no sway, allowing you to accurately place a shot. This can quickly dispatch enemies which would normally take two or three shots with a single round. It should be noted that the close-in view from a sniper rifle makes an excellent telescope, useful for scouting out enemies at a distance whether you fire at them or not. Tapping the "use" button ("E" on the PC) will zoom your view. To counter this inaccuracy at close range, kneel but do not zoom in, and then fire when the reticle turns red. Beware, though close-range encounters are not recommended, due to the fact that you will more than likely miss any shots in close combat. However, they make up for this in range and damage - higher-level sniper rifles retain accuracy at incredible ranges, and they will often kill weaker enemies in one shot. Sniper rifles are slow and usually overheat after two shots in quick succession. The talent increases accuracy and damage with sniper rifles, and grants the Assassination ability. Sniper Rifles refers to both a type of weapon and its corresponding unlockable combat-oriented talent, available to Soldiers, Infiltrators, and the Turian Agent.
